From f8f74730efb1a89a0b9bed1e016ad56bf01ed233 Mon Sep 17 00:00:00 2001 From: Mukesh Mahadev Prajapati Date: Thu, 9 Apr 2026 16:26:51 +0530 Subject: [PATCH 1/3] feat(statics): deprecate fetchai, islm, and opbnb coins Ticket: CSHLD-582 Co-Authored-By: Claude Sonnet 4.6 --- modules/statics/src/allCoinsAndTokens.ts |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/modules/statics/src/allCoinsAndTokens.ts b/modules/statics/src/allCoinsAndTokens.ts index ad615056ea..74f952c29a 100644 --- a/modules/statics/src/allCoinsAndTokens.ts +++ b/modules/statics/src/allCoinsAndTokens.ts @@ -484,7 +484,7 @@ export const allCoinsAndTokens = [ 18, UnderlyingAsset.OPBNB, BaseUnit.ETH, - [...ETH_FEATURES, CoinFeature.USES_NON_PACKED_ENCODING_FOR_TXDATA, CoinFeature.EIP1559] + [...ETH_FEATURES, CoinFeature.USES_NON_PACKED_ENCODING_FOR_TXDATA, CoinFeature.EIP1559, CoinFeature.DEPRECATED] ), account( '1588f6da-8e43-4535-8e1c-25e53788437b', @@ -494,7 +494,7 @@ export const allCoinsAndTokens = [ 18, UnderlyingAsset.OPBNB, BaseUnit.ETH, - [...ETH_FEATURES, CoinFeature.USES_NON_PACKED_ENCODING_FOR_TXDATA, CoinFeature.EIP1559] + [...ETH_FEATURES, CoinFeature.USES_NON_PACKED_ENCODING_FOR_TXDATA, CoinFeature.EIP1559, CoinFeature.DEPRECATED] ), account( 'a97b6e81-33fb-4f63-83b6-7ca91e95f8b4', @@ -1221,7 +1221,7 @@ export const allCoinsAndTokens = [ 18, UnderlyingAsset.FETCHAI, BaseUnit.FETCHAI, - COSMOS_SIDECHAIN_FEATURES + [...COSMOS_SIDECHAIN_FEATURES, CoinFeature.DEPRECATED] ), account( 'e285caf3-e9b8-407a-aa72-ee4094d1cf9f', @@ -1231,7 +1231,7 @@ export const allCoinsAndTokens = [ 18, UnderlyingAsset.FETCHAI, BaseUnit.FETCHAI, - COSMOS_SIDECHAIN_FEATURES + [...COSMOS_SIDECHAIN_FEATURES, CoinFeature.DEPRECATED] ), account( '2ec91758-fd84-44d5-92d3-7158903de278', @@ -1281,7 +1281,7 @@ export const allCoinsAndTokens = [ 18, UnderlyingAsset.ISLM, BaseUnit.ISLM, - COSMOS_SIDECHAIN_FEATURES.filter((f) => f !== CoinFeature.SHA256_WITH_ECDSA_TSS) + [...COSMOS_SIDECHAIN_FEATURES.filter((f) => f !== CoinFeature.SHA256_WITH_ECDSA_TSS), CoinFeature.DEPRECATED] ), account( '02eced2c-cf1d-4660-832c-858685ae7107', @@ -1291,7 +1291,7 @@ export const allCoinsAndTokens = [ 18, UnderlyingAsset.ISLM, BaseUnit.ISLM, - COSMOS_SIDECHAIN_FEATURES.filter((f) => f !== CoinFeature.SHA256_WITH_ECDSA_TSS) + [...COSMOS_SIDECHAIN_FEATURES.filter((f) => f !== CoinFeature.SHA256_WITH_ECDSA_TSS), CoinFeature.DEPRECATED] ), account( 'e48baabf-5cc9-4011-b67e-6f6425753df2', From abf4d63ac7be41f647a0f02969c613b0ddfc606a Mon Sep 17 00:00:00 2001 From: Mukesh Mahadev Prajapati Date: Thu, 9 Apr 2026 16:31:35 +0530 Subject: [PATCH 2/3] feat(statics): deprecate silvergate usd (susd/tsusd) Ticket: CSHLD-582 Co-Authored-By: Claude Sonnet 4.6 --- modules/statics/src/allCoinsAndTokens.ts |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/modules/statics/src/allCoinsAndTokens.ts b/modules/statics/src/allCoinsAndTokens.ts index 74f952c29a..d2efd1ffa2 100644 --- a/modules/statics/src/allCoinsAndTokens.ts +++ b/modules/statics/src/allCoinsAndTokens.ts @@ -665,7 +665,8 @@ export const allCoinsAndTokens = [ Networks.main.susd, 2, UnderlyingAsset.USD, - BaseUnit.USD + BaseUnit.USD, + [CoinFeature.DEPRECATED] ), account( 'e424034a-22e6-4bcf-bd04-c598507afe3d', @@ -674,7 +675,8 @@ export const allCoinsAndTokens = [ Networks.test.susd, 2, UnderlyingAsset.USD, - BaseUnit.USD + BaseUnit.USD, + [CoinFeature.DEPRECATED] ), account( '4a903d2c-6487-41fc-bede-77947b80efbb', From d75e972941bc7234033d7154e5f8cc57aa911878 Mon Sep 17 00:00:00 2001 From: Mukesh Mahadev Prajapati Date: Thu, 9 Apr 2026 16:46:00 +0530 Subject: [PATCH 3/3] fix(statics): spread default features for susd/tsusd deprecation Ticket: CSHLD-582 Co-Authored-By: Claude Sonnet 4.6 --- modules/statics/src/allCoinsAndTokens.ts |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/modules/statics/src/allCoinsAndTokens.ts b/modules/statics/src/allCoinsAndTokens.ts index d2efd1ffa2..2399550ac8 100644 --- a/modules/statics/src/allCoinsAndTokens.ts +++ b/modules/statics/src/allCoinsAndTokens.ts @@ -666,7 +666,7 @@ export const allCoinsAndTokens = [ 2, UnderlyingAsset.USD, BaseUnit.USD, - [CoinFeature.DEPRECATED] + [...AccountCoin.DEFAULT_FEATURES, CoinFeature.DEPRECATED] ), account( 'e424034a-22e6-4bcf-bd04-c598507afe3d', @@ -676,7 +676,7 @@ export const allCoinsAndTokens = [ 2, UnderlyingAsset.USD, BaseUnit.USD, - [CoinFeature.DEPRECATED] + [...AccountCoin.DEFAULT_FEATURES, CoinFeature.DEPRECATED] ), account( '4a903d2c-6487-41fc-bede-77947b80efbb',